I have neither but I don't think I would like those nylon straps across the bucket nor the lack of digging ability. SURE it comes off quickly, but why have to do it anytime you want to dig a little dirt or use the bucket to pick up limbs etc. I think the Piranha bar would be my choice for an add on toothed bar.
I did have a toothed bar on my last tractor but I have to say that I do without one on my B26 and it still digs in all but the hardest clay without any problem and I like that I can back drag without leave teeth marks in the dirt.

Just an FYI - the RR comes with heavy cables that cross the bottom of the bucket and up 1/2 way on the back. The straps come with a section of firehose to protect them as they wrap over the top lip. I've seen no fraying on mine at all. I don't think I've even scratched the paint on it yet after getting into a buried rock pile. Never seen a Piranha, but the digging is an advantage. I think both are quality tools.
